Output 85e5b2e991b294a1f447e3e597f08dd4310b17795fe8724467a6fc3ace6ccdd5:17

value
8830000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58f6346d88ec56a7e88b3e11d08652bb9d951f07 OP_EQUAL
address
9zYf4szTvRBHzERJdBvcrZcBzz9p1YozmU
transaction
85e5b2e991b294a1f447e3e597f08dd4310b17795fe8724467a6fc3ace6ccdd5